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company reported same-store revenue growth of negative 0.1% for the fourth quarter, indicating stabilization compared to previous quarters [10] - Funds from Operations (FFO) per share was reported at $0.64 for the quarter, with a 1.9% increase in the quarterly dividend to an annualized $2.12 per share, representing a 5.3% dividend yield [11] - Leverage ended the year at 4.8x net debt to EBITDA, indicating a strong balance sheet [14]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company experienced a positive trend in move-in rates, improving from -10% in Q4 2024 to +2.8% in Q4 2025 [5] - Same-store expenses grew by 2.9% in Q4, influenced by real estate taxes and property insurance, offset by increases in marketing and repairs [10] - Over 75% of the top 25 markets saw revenue growth accelerate from Q3 to Q4 2025 [8]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The occupancy gap improved to 88.7% by the end of January 2026, narrowing from year-end levels [6] - Only 19% of same-store assets are projected to face new supply impacts in 2026, the lowest percentage since 2017 [9] - The Northeast and Midwest urban markets continue to outperform, while Sun Belt and West Coast markets are beginning to show improvement [4][7]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on capital allocation strategies, including a new joint venture with CBRE IM for $250 million to invest in high-growth markets [12] - The management team emphasizes maintaining a high-quality portfolio and is open to asset dispositions or joint ventures to enhance shareholder value [14][68] - The company aims to return to historical revenue growth levels by addressing occupancy gaps and improving pricing strategies [8][60]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about returning to growth in 2026, citing stabilized fundamentals and improved operating metrics [4] - The company anticipates gradual improvement in financial results, with expectations for FFO per share in 2026 ranging from $2.52 to $2.60 [14] - Management acknowledged the impact of external factors such as weather-related costs and inflation on operating expenses [28] Other Important Information - The company executed share repurchases during the quarter, with an expanded authorization allowing for approximately $475 million in capacity [13] - The management team is actively monitoring legislative changes affecting pricing and transparency in the self-storage market [22] Q&A Session Summary Question: Can you discuss the supply situation and its impact? - Management clarified that the 19% of stores impacted by supply in 2026 refers to those competing against new deliveries from 2024 to 2026, indicating a lessening impact compared to previous years [19][20] Question: How is the lawsuit in New York affecting operations? - The company is aware of the lawsuit and is focused on compliance and providing optimal customer experiences [22][23] Question: What is driving the higher operating expenses compared to peers? - Management noted that real estate taxes and weather-related costs are significant drivers of expense growth, alongside inflationary pressures on personnel costs [28] Question: What is the outlook for move-in rates? - Management expects steady improvement in move-in rates, with a focus on maximizing customer value rather than just volume [35][60] Question: Can you elaborate on the joint venture with CBRE? - The joint venture is aimed at investing in core plus and value-add opportunities in high-growth markets, with the potential for future collaborations [29][30] Question: How does the company view share buybacks versus acquisitions? - Management indicated that while share buybacks are attractive, they remain open to acquisitions if compelling opportunities arise [46][78] Question: What is the outlook for the New York MSA? - Management expects New York to continue being a top-performing market, benefiting from recovering supply headwinds and strong demand trends [42][43]
